Learn more about Si Sawat

Emerald waters of Srinakarin Dam invite kayaking adventures while the surrounding limestone mountains create perfect hiking opportunities. Ask locals about visiting nearby Erawan National Park's seven-tiered waterfall, where you can swim in turquoise pools between exploring jungle trails.

Best time to go to Si Sawat

The best time to visit Si Sawat can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Si Sawat falls in April,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Si Sawat falls in December,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is sunny with no rain.

calendar iconCalendar Monthtemperature iconTemperaturerain iconPrecipitationmostly cloudy iconCloudinessoccupation rate iconOccupancyprice iconPricing
January74.3°F (23.5°C)No RainSunnyAverageSlightly High
February77.9°F (25.5°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
March80.1°F (26.7°C)No RainSunnyAverageAverage
April81.0°F (27.2°C)Light RainMostly SunnySlightly HighSlightly Low
May79.3°F (26.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
June76.6°F (24.8°C)Moderate R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
July75.4°F (24.1°C)Frequent RainVery CloudySlightly HighSlightly Low
August75.0°F (23.9°C)Frequent RainVery CloudySlightly LowAverage
September75.4°F (24.1°C)Frequent R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
October76.1°F (24.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
November76.3°F (24.6°C)No RainMostly SunnySlightly LowSlightly High
December73.8°F (23.2°C)No RainSunnySlightly HighSlightly High

What's the weather like in Si Sawat?
The hottest months are usually March and April with an average temp of 80°F, while the coldest months are January and December with an average of 76°F. The rainiest months in Si Sawat are July, August, September, and June, with each month seeing an average of 13 inches of rainfall.
